The Compensation Available in Personal Injury Cases
You could be entitled to compensation for economic and non-economic damages. Economic damages include all past, present, and future medical expenses related to your injuries. They also include property damage, wages from missed work, and any decreases in your earning capacity.
Non-economic damages are more difficult to calculate because they do not always have a clear dollar amount. Still, you can pursue compensation for the pain and suffering your injury caused, scarring, disfigurement, and loss of enjoyment of life.
In addition to these two, you might also receive punitive damages if a judge sees fit. Kansas and Missouri courts may award punitive damages in cases where the at-fault party was especially reckless or acted with willful disregard for the safety of others.
